Unlocking the Power of AngularJS API Integration
Hello! If you might be an skilled skilled wanting to delve into the realm of AngularJS API integration, you have come to the perfect spot. Together, we are going to embark on an exploration of this thrilling topic, breaking down its complexities in a way that’s each charming and simple to know.
So, pour your self a cup of espresso and be a part of me as we focus on how AngularJS can elevate your improvement abilities to new heights.
Why AngularJS API Integration Matters
Before diving into the main points, let’s discover why AngularJS is such a major improvement on the earth of net functions. Picture crafting an software that operates easily and feels each intuitive and extremely aware of consumer interactions.
AngularJS, with its highly effective and complete framework, allows developers to effortlessly link their applications to numerous APIs. This connectivity simplifies the method of information interplay, making it an easy and environment friendly job.
Pro Tip: Always hold your APIs nicely documented. It’s like having a map once you’re exploring a new city—it saves you time and avoids confusion.
Getting Started with AngularJS API Integration
Step 1: Setting Up Your Environment
To start with, be sure that your improvement surroundings is absolutely ready and geared up. It is important to have Node.js and npm put in in your system. Once these are in place, you may be prepared to maneuver ahead.
Popular
With these instruments arrange, you may proceed to create an AngularJS mission utilizing the Integrated Development Environment (IDE) of your alternative, making certain a streamlined and efficient development process.
Step 2: Making Your First API Call
This is the place the magic really unfolds. Utilize the $http
service inside AngularJS to execute your API requests. It’s easy and environment friendly, permitting you to retrieve knowledge with ease. With just some extra traces of code, you will be seamlessly fetching data like an skilled skilled.
$http.get('https://api.example.com/data')
.then(operate(response) {
$scope.knowledge = response.knowledge;
}, operate(error) {
console.error('Error fetching knowledge', error);
});
Did You Know? You can deal with completely different HTTP strategies like POST
, PUT
, and DELETE
with $http
. It’s versatile and adapts to your wants.
Real-World Applications
Let’s illustrate this idea with a tangible instance. Picture your self developing a weather application. By incorporating a climate API, your app shall be able to delivering up-to-the-minute climate forecasts to its customers, considerably enhancing their user experience.
This integration permits customers to obtain correct and present climate updates proper at their fingertips, making the app extra helpful and fascinating.
Common Challenges and Solutions
Even one of the best of us hit roadblocks. Here are some widespread challenges and how you can sort out them:
- CORS Issues: Cross-Origin Resource Sharing might be tough. Ensure your server helps CORS or use a proxy server.
- Rate Limiting: Some APIs restrict requests. Implement caching to attenuate pointless calls.
Quick Tip: Use instruments like Postman to check your APIs before integrating them. It’s like a rehearsal earlier than the massive efficiency.
Enhancing User Engagement
To keep consumer engagement and curiosity, think about incorporating interactive components into your platform. Adding a easy quiz or an attractive suggestions ballot can considerably improve the consumer expertise.
These components not solely seize consideration but in addition present a wealth of priceless insights into consumer preferences and behaviors. By understanding what your customers take pleasure in or need, you may tailor content and features to higher meet their wants and expectations.
Call to Action: Ready to Elevate Your Project?
Integrating APIs with AngularJS unlocks an enormous array of alternatives. Whether you are seeking to improve a present mission or embark on a brand new initiative, the experience you develop on this space will definitely distinguish you from others.
Begin exploring in the present day to witness how easy API integration can considerably enhance and streamline your workflow, bringing about transformative adjustments!
Dive Deeper
If you’re wanting to be taught extra, take a look at our different sources on agile methodologies and front-end best practices. For business insights, go to this comprehensive study.